Applications are invited for the Christopher Moyes Memorial Foundation Studentship to support a suitably qualified postgraduate student for a three year PhD programme of research in Geography at Durham University, UK. The Studentship is to support research of high academic quality that helps to build resilience to hazards and risks challenging human societies, particularly in the global south.
One Christopher Moyes Memorial Foundation Studentship is available, starting in the academic year 2019-20, funded by the Christopher Moyes Memorial Foundation
( http://www.moyesfoundation.org ). The Foundation was established in memory of Mr Christopher Moyes, OBE.
Applicants, who may be of any nationality, must possess a First or Upper Second Class degree, or equivalent in a relevant field of study. Applicants must demonstrate outstanding potential to undertake research at the highest level. They should also demonstrate capacity and motivation to conduct research with strong potential to make a difference in society, especially for relatively low income populations in the Global South, in accordance with the aims of the Christopher Moyes Memorial Foundation.
The successful candidate will register for a full-time PhD in the Geography Department at Durham University. The 3-year Studentship covers Durham University tuition fees, a maintenance stipend to cover living costs and Middle Common Room (Postgraduate) membership fees for a College. The Studentship will also include a separate element for costs of work in the field or laboratory work.
Applications will be considered from overseas students from outside the EU or within the EU.
